In the city

Hello and welcome to a new post! Today, we will learn some new vocabulary about things we can find in cities. For that, I have selected several pictures of cities that I am sure you will recognise.

The station (La estación)

  

The taxi (El taxi)



The telephone booth (La cabina telefónica)

/ˈtɛləfoʊnbuːð/



The underground/tube  (El metro)



The street (La calle)



The bus (El autobús)



The opera (La ópera)



The museum (El museo)



The Eiffel Tower  (La torre Eiffel)
  /ˌaɪfəlˈtaʊəʳ/



The traffic light (El semáforo)
                                                      /ˈtræfɪklaɪt/


The city lights (Las luces de la ciudad)

                                                            /ˈsɪtilaɪts/
